Understanding the Core Mechanics of Crash Games
The fundamental principle of a crash game is deceptively straightforward. A player places a wager before each round, and a multiplier starts increasing from 1x. This multiplier directly correlates with the potential payout – a 2x multiplier doubles your bet, a 3x multiplier triples it, and so on. However, this ascent is not indefinite. At a random point, the multiplier will “crash,” ending the round and resulting in a loss of the initial bet, unless the player has cashed out before the crash. The timing of the crash is entirely unpredictable, determined by a provably fair random number generator (RNG) which ensures that outcomes are unbiased. This randomness is what fuels the excitement and risk associated with the game, demanding quick reflexes and strategic decision-making. Developing Winning Strategies for Crash Games
While the inherent randomness of crash games means there’s no foolproof strategy, players can significantly improve their odds by employing calculated approaches. One popular technique is the “martingale” system, where players double their bet after each loss, aiming to recover previous losses with a single win. However, this strategy requires a substantial bankroll and carries a high risk of reaching bet limits or depleting funds. Another common approach is setting specific profit targets and stop-loss limits. This involves deciding in advance how much you want to win or are willing to lose in a session and sticking to those limits regardless of the outcome. The Importance of Bankroll Management
Effective bankroll management is arguably the most crucial aspect of playing crash games successfully. It involves carefully allocating funds and setting limits to minimize the risk of significant losses. A general rule of thumb is to never bet more than 1-5% of your total bankroll on a single round. This conservative approach ensures that even a series of losses won’t deplete your funds quickly. Players should also establish a ‘stop-loss’ limit – the maximum amount they are willing to lose in a session – and adhere to it strictly. Similarly, a ‘profit target’ – the amount you aim to win – helps prevent greed from overriding rational decision-making. Maintaining discipline and avoiding impulsive bets are critical elements of sound bankroll management. Psychological Factors Influencing Gameplay
Playing crash games isn’t merely about mathematical probabilities; psychological factors play a significant role in shaping player behavior and influencing outcomes. The fear of missing out (FOMO) can lead players to hold on too long, hoping for a higher multiplier, only to witness the crash and lose their stake. Conversely, anxiety can cause players to cash out prematurely, sacrificing potential profits. The excitement of winning can also lead to overconfidence, prompting players to increase their bets excessively. Recognizing these emotional influences is crucial for maintaining a rational approach. It’s essential to remain calm and objective, avoid impulsive decisions, and stick to your pre-defined strategy. A clear understanding of your own risk tolerance and emotional triggers can help mitigate these psychological biases.
